davidcoton wrote:Hmm, so why is my system different? 13001 is still showing up (both current and history) as 0 points! Think I'll head over to the HFM forum.
Try changing the name of ProjectInfo.tab in case it has become corrupt:

In HFM click on Help and View HFM.NET Data Files
Close HFM
Right click on ProjectInfo.tab and rename it to something like oldProjectInfo.tab
Start HFM

It should download the projects info automatically. If it doesn't you already know how to use the option under Tools to do so manually.

by davidcoton
Thanks for that -- but it produced the same result again! Still no points shown for 13001.

AH! Found it. I had (long ago) set HFM to download psummaryB -- which excludes 13000 and 13001. I think the reason was to include beta projects. Since projects are added to the HFM db but apparrently not removed, a download of psummary is necessary to catch projects which came and went as beta while HFM was AWOL. Now I guess I return to psummaryB and add new projects as they enter beta.
